This episode features an interview with Jason Ing, CMO at Gusto, a company that automates and simplifies payroll, benefits, and HR, while providing expert support. Jason was early on the ground at Xbox and Prime Video, playing pivotal roles in revolutionizing online gaming and digital media. 

Jason offers a behind-the-scenes look at marketing major shifts in entertainment consumption, like launching Netflix on Xbox and his role in getting Amazon fire sticks into our homes. He also dives into his current marketing strategy at Gusto. 

Key Takeaways:

  • Everyone loves good content, and creative, entertaining content attracts and retains customers. 
  • Commitment and excitement about a long term vision can lead to groundbreaking success, even if others are skeptical initially. 
  • There is value in trying out unexpected or unconventional strategies, such as direct mail for Amazon Prime Video.
